Output e4d640624d5b9863a5f3cde01c84e359ef4c6294a0be45ea342bc2e3c1cae3dc:42

value
150996136
script pubkey
OP_0 OP_PUSHBYTES_20 edabaaa22a0607bf49f41ce8162248ab09e246a7
address
bc1qak464g32qcrm7j05rn5pvgjg4vy7y348aa3psa
transaction
e4d640624d5b9863a5f3cde01c84e359ef4c6294a0be45ea342bc2e3c1cae3dc
spent
false

411 Sat Ranges